When selecting a pizza oven for your balcony, consider features such as size, fuel type, and heat retention. A compact design is essential for limited spaces, while options for gas or wood-fired ovens can affect cooking time and flavor. Additionally, look for models with good insulation to maintain high temperatures efficiently.

Cooking time can vary based on the type of pizza oven you choose. Gas-powered ovens typically heat up quickly and can cook pizzas in just a few minutes, while wood-fired ovens may take longer to reach optimal temperatures but can impart a unique flavor. Understanding these differences can help you choose the right oven for your cooking style.
Safety is crucial when using a pizza oven on a balcony. Ensure that the oven is placed on a stable, heat-resistant surface and that there is adequate ventilation to prevent smoke buildup. Additionally, keep flammable materials away from the oven and always monitor it while in use to prevent accidents.
